Output 17545c2831f1afca855d4ac5aa3cad801c8cafb0cbdf021ab9b8e02daae8887e:3

value
619598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cc0e25db64371da4bc27f5c0c2d13f149be4cd13 OP_EQUAL
address
3LHxigv7TSpRMvULGH5c3dMnHt9VjFkyKv
transaction
17545c2831f1afca855d4ac5aa3cad801c8cafb0cbdf021ab9b8e02daae8887e
spent
true